201,760,800 is an even composite number composed of four prime numbers multiplied together.
201760800 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of seventy-two divisors.
Prime factorization of 201760800:
25 × 3 × 52 × 84067
(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 84067)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 201760800 from the Numbermatics database.

-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 656739216
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 454978416
- 201760800 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(454978416)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 253217616
